Episode 03 - Fracking (Near FM)

We're talking about fracking, a dangerous method of unconventional gas extraction. Including interviews with Aisling Cowan from Friends of the Earth NI and No Fracking Northern Ireland and Terrence Conway of Shell To Sea.

Episode 02 - Gold Mining (Near FM)

In this episode we discuss the gold mining industry in Ireland, with a specific focus on Inishowen, where exploration licenses have been issued for. This leads to a broader consideration of the industry across the island and its environmental impact. Episode 01 - Poolbeg Incinerator (Near FM)

This episode discusses the controversial Poolbeg Incinerator, a massive municipal waste incinerator being built next to Dublin port. Residents of the nearby suburbs of Ringsend, Sandymount and Irishtown have been campaigning for 18 years against the construction on the basis of potential health and ecological effects, coming up against the undemocratic arrangement of Dublin City Council in regards to waste management.
